Hi, when I start my car it's up and running just fine: the temperature gradually increases to an optimal level. However, when I start driving at high speeds, my temperature mysteriously drops down to the lowest level. It goes back up when it is stopped. Can anyone tell me what is wrong with my car? sounds to me like your thermostat could be on the way out, and it's letting too much water into the rad. it's a pretty cheap part and easy to change so probably worth doing thumbsup.gif
